Crawford named to Loras College Fall 2024 Dean’s List

DUBUQUE — Loras College has announced the names of students who achieved Dean's List status for the 2024 fall semester. A student must earn a 3.5 grade point average and carry a minimum of 12 credit hours to be recognized. Kolten Crawford, of Dysart, has achieved Dean’s List status.

Rathe named to Luther College Fall 2024 Dean’s List

DECORAH – Madelon Rathe of La Porte City is among the 612 students recently named to Luther College's Fall 2024 Dean's List. To qualify, a student must earn a semester grade point average of 3.5 or better on a 4.0 scale.
